Here solution if AB not works for you to lowering voltage.

Use Overdrive.

1.Start it (you see options to choose cards) choose one
2. Double click on left column P0 till P6 - DISABLE IT.
3. In P7 (that only left) set desired Freq and Voltage (that for GPU)
4. IN P1 (under MEMORY) set desired Freq
5. APPLY and SAVE as profile 123
6. Do same for all cards you have and rig (same profile name 123)
7. Test you settings (for stability) - you will se all works you GPU is UNDERVOLTED !
8. Now you need make .BAT file and drop it to autostart (windows)
For example inside bat file:  OvedriveNTool.exe -p0"123" -p1"123" -p2"123" -p3"123" -p4"123
Drop a link to autostart and enjoy.

-p0 - that GPU number it goes from 0 till How many you have
"123" - that a profile name that you save
Names can be different, depends how you like it.

All works fine. Good Luck


P\S

If you have DIFFERENT CARDS IN RIG or DIFFERENT SETTINGS FOR EACH CARD.
You need to create OWN profile for each.
0 1 2 3 4 5 etc
In Overdrive set all for card 0 then NEW (ENTER PROFILE NAME) SAVE
Choose other card set all NEW (ENTER DIFFERENT PROFILE NAME) SAVE
ETC
So the bat file will look like OvedriveNTool.exe -p0"0" -p1"1" -p2"2" -p3"3" -p4"4"  etc

Im trying to disable dualmining on a couple of gpu's to save some power, in order to add a 6th gpu. Im using an old 500W psu, so power is a limitation.

My problem is:
When i put "-mode 1-12" in the "Claymore.stub.conf" file it doesnst stop dual mining on GPU1 and 2.
When i change "-mode 0" to "-mode 1" its still dual mining on all gpu's.

Ive tried restarting the rig after i edit, ive tried minestop. I am using Ethos.

You can run 2 instances one dual, one single, disabling cards using -di for each. If there is no second coin pool's info,  solo mode is automatic so no there i no need for "mode" command.
____
You can disable second coin manually with the numeric keyboard pressing the card's number twice.

I've updated my eth win10pro rigs(470 & 480) with custom beta dag fix and then with official beta drivers.
All went fine, overall power is lower and DAG fix works well, Polaris is are back to 28
New API won't allow watttool to work, so using internal claymore's mclock/cclock does the trick
running at my usual 850mv, for undervolting had to put fixed lower voltages in bios, as with original offsets it would be over 1v no matter what (AB is not a good tool to use)
now -mvddc -cvddc also seem to work, not really sure how the correlation process with bios numbers work, as both my curves(bios & actual) are close yet not exact.

There's one issue that I really dislike though - FANs control. I even had to go back to 16.11.4 after switching to the AMD beta dag fix due to FANs issues on my ZEC rigs due to crazy fan speeds and unstable temps.

@Claymore can you maybe allow to set internal AMD target temperature(also min/max fan values) trough their API and let their native fan control to do its job?
